Issue on recording a song with rhythm on privia psx3000

Hi, I need samoe help. I'm trying to record a song on the keyboard whit an specific rhythm. However, whenever I attempt to save it on an external drive or shut down the piano, the recorded track lacks the rhythm I've selected. What could be causing this issue? How can I save a track that saves a rhythm correctly not a random one?

The rhythm is world I number 8 and I'm using the intro also.

It sounds like your question is about the MIDI song recorder, the default mode.  There is also an audio recorder.  With the MIDI recorder, track 1 is the "system track".  This track records rhythm performance and stores keyboard settings you want to use for your song.  If everything goes correctly, you should hear your selected rhythm and recorded performance whenever playback is selected.  Are you saying this changes after powering off the piano? 

 

If you're saving this song to USB, two format options are available.  Which one have you selected?  MRF is a Casio proprietary format for backup purposes.  MID is the standard MIDI file format for using the file elsewhere.  MRF is the only one capable of preserving the original system track data exactly as it was recorded.  Saving with the MID option will attempt to convert the system track to the standard MIDI file format.  If other tracks in the song contain data, the system track may not be processed.
